Osho on What is the first principle?

What is the first principle?

The first principle is the unsayable source, known only in the silence before thought; it cannot be taught, only realized through direct awareness and meditation.

— Osho
According to Osho, the first principle cannot be said; the moment it is spoken it becomes the second. It is the unsayable source, known only in silence before thought and doctrine. Rather than being taught, it must be realized directly through awareness and meditation, where all concepts drop and truth reveals itself without interpretation.
